The Fermentation Plant houses 20 fermenters ranging from 20L to 15,000L, along with associated downstream processing equipment. The facility is used to develop, optimize and scale biological processes, provide toll processing services and assist customers in the deployment, demonstration, and commercialization of novel technology.

Fermentation Science

We are experienced with more than 50 different species of microorganisms as well as various production methods across scales ranging from shake flasks to 15,000 L fermenters. We have developed processes for many organisms and expression systems, both wild and recombinant, including; 

  • Bacteria – E-Coli, Streptomyces
  • Yeast – Pichia, Saccharomyces
  • Heterotrophic Algae
  • Fungi

Fermentation Down Stream Processing

InnoTech Alberta has a multitude of post-fermentation downstream processing expertise and facilities including:  

  • Centrifuges 
  • Filtration modules 
  • Cell Disruption Equipment 
  • Drying Equipment  
  • Solvent Extraction
